摘要: 以芘为荧光探针、二苯酮为猝灭剂,利用荧光方法测定了两性表面活性剂N-十二烷基-N,N-二甲基氨基丙磺酸盐(DDAPS)胶束在不同温度和不同NaCl浓度下的聚集数。利用动态光散射方法得到了胶束的水力半径Rh.结果表明,DDAPS的胶束聚集数和Rh值随NaCl浓度的升高略有增大;随温度的升高而稍有下降。DDAPS胶束之间的作用力以排斥力为主。

Abstract: Steady fluorescence and dynamic light-scattering measurement were reported for dodecyldimethylammoniopropanesulfonate(DDAPS)/NaCl aqueous micellar system. The results show that the aggregation number and the hydrodynamic radius of DDAPSmicelles increase slightly with the increasing of NaCl concentration and decrease slightly as the temperature rises. For the zwitterionic surfactant system we infer repulsive intermicellar interactions in spite of the absence of net charges. DDAPSbehaves somewhat like an ionic surfactant. Within the scope of our investigation, DDAPSmicelles exist in spherical shape.
